SATURDAY NIGHT DANCES 8:30 12:00 pm MEMBERSHIP WINNER: The winner of the 141/10 drawing for signing members was Mary Jones. She won $80.00 for sponsoring a member. Our quota for the year is (57). Any sponsor who signs a new candidate is eligible to win. Sign (2) and your odds increase. If your name is drawn then a number will be pulled from 1-14 and the winner is paid (10) times the number. The next drawing will be in August. Get busy and help sign members!! Our lodge originated on July 15, 1951 and will be celebrating our 67 th anniversary on July 21 st. We know a lot of members have never sponsored a candidate so let s see if we can sign (67) new candidates during the month of July at the special price for the month of $40.00. (This offer only applies to the Men of the Moose).That would be one new member for each year of the Lodge s existence. Wouldn t that be great!! Let s all work together and help our lodge grow.
